Insurance and guarantees: read the fine print

This is the part most homeowners skip. Don’t.

If a handyman damages a pipe in your wall, who pays? If a tile job cracks in eight months, who fixes it? You want both answers in writing before work begins.

The Smart Fix carries $1 million in general liability plus workers comp. Our 1-year guarantee is posted on our website and in our quotes. Louie’s site lists “insured and bonded” without a coverage amount. They don’t post a written warranty. That doesn’t mean they wouldn’t stand behind their work. It just means you’d want to ask Luis directly and get the answer in writing.

What we see in Dallas homes

Dallas has older brick homes in M Streets and Lakewood, newer builds in Far North Dallas, and a lot of ’70s and ’80s ranches in Lake Highlands. Each one comes with quirks. Clay soil moves all year here, so doors stick, drywall cracks above doorframes, and exterior trim opens up gaps. Most of our Dallas calls touch at least one of those.

If your house has shifted, a fast cosmetic patch won’t last. I tell our guys to look for the cause before the cover-up. Ask both shops: “What’s actually causing this?” Whoever answers with specifics is the one to hire.
